and as the stamps all i see is case xx on the other side is the number stamp 6265SAB
there aren't any cracks in the handle or chips in the blades but the blades do have what look like water spots
over all the knife is in pretty good shape
Re: i have a case xx 6265 sab need help
Posted: Fri Jan 27, 2012 4:27 am
by 1967redrider
From that info I'd say it's a 1940-65 Folding Hunter. Mint it could be worth $350-500 according to Price & Zalesky.

I know from personal experience that the very best thing you can do is to buy a few books and start read'in. My first suggestion is Steve Pfeiffer's book- Collecting Case Knives, identification and price guide. This will provide you with a vast amount of info and it has colored pics, awesome book! Depending on what brand you may be honing in on, there are many that cover a broad sepctrum of brand knives in the same book such as: The Standard Knife Collector's Guide 6th edition by Ron Stewart.
